88.013. Condemnation of property--petition for appointment of commissioners.

Thereupon the attorney for the city, in the name of the city,shall apply to the circuit court of the county where the city is located,by petition, setting forth the limits of the benefit district, a correctdescription of the property that is sought to be acquired or condemned, theuse for which such land is to be taken and dedicated or the general natureof the improvements proposed to be made, the names of the owners of theseveral lots, tracts or parcels of land if known, or if unknown a correctdescription of the parcels whose owners are unknown, and praying theappointment of three disinterested commissioners, who are residents of thecounty, in which the real estate or a portion thereof is situated, toassess the damages which the owners may severally sustain by reason of theappropriation and condemnation of such real estate by the city for any ofthe purposes described in this section, and to assess the propertyespecially benefited by the improvements within the benefited district, inproportion to the benefits accruing to each from the proposed improvements.

(RSMo 1939 §§ 6386, 6755, 6999, 7230, 7484, A. 1949 H.B. 2036, A.L. 1990 H.B. 1070, A.L. 1999 S.B. 1, et al. merged with S.B. 71)
